Sergio Ramos and Marco Verratti among players returning to training for PSG

L’Équipe report today that the Paris Saint-Germain players not involved in World Cup action are set to return to training on Wednesday, with Sergio Ramos, Marco Verratti and Gianluigi Donnarumma among the players involved.

The sessions will be made up of young players as well as the members of the first team who are not involved in Qatar, which also include Fabián Ruiz, Hugo Ekitike, Juan Bernat, Renato Sanches, Nordi Mukiele and Sergio Rico.

The injured Presnel Kimpembe, meanwhile, remains in Qatar, having watched France’s win over Poland while he stays in Doha to treat his Achilles injury. The remaining members of the team in the Gulf state will slowly begin to filter back as the tournament goes on – Keylor Navas for instance, after Costa Rica were narrowly knocked out by Germany.

Before the Ligue 1 season resumes against Strasbourg on December 28, Les Parisiens will play two friendly games – first against Ligue 2 side Paris FC on the 16th, and then against another second-tier side in Quevilly-Rouen on the 21st.
